Lesbian Health: A Guide for Teens
If you are reading this guide, you may have questions about your sexual orientation. Having questions about your sexuality is perfectly normal, and taking the time to learn more is a great way to ease any worries you may have. After reading this we hope that some of your questions will be answered and you will have an idea of places to go and people to talk with. We have also included a number of resources at the end of this guide where you can get the help and support you deserve.
